Why This Matters for Security Teams
SOC 2 and iso 27001 only work when they are treated as operating model, not as evidence collection exercises. The real control objective is not to “pass audit” but to prove that governance, risk treatment, ownership, and review cycles actually shape day-to-day security decisions. That is consistent with the intent of ISO/IEC 27001:2022 Information Security Management, which expects a functioning management system, not a binder of policies.
When organisations reduce compliance to screenshots, ticket exports, and annual policy sign-offs, they often lose the link between control design and control operation. The result is brittle compliance: the audit may still be passed, but the control environment can drift underneath it. That creates exposure in incident response, third-party assurance, access governance, and scope management, especially when teams rely on manual evidence gathering instead of operational signals.
For security leaders, the practical risk is that certification or attestation becomes a proxy for resilience when it should only be one input. A mature programme also needs evidence that issues are tracked, exceptions are approved, ownership is explicit, and corrective actions are closed on time. In practice, many security teams encounter control failure only after scope creep or a third-party review exposes the gap, rather than through intentional governance.
How It Works in Practice
A workable compliance model starts with control ownership, not audit packaging. Each control should have a named owner, a review cadence, a defined source of evidence, and a clear path for exception handling. That is the difference between “we have a policy” and “the policy changes how the organisation behaves.” For ISO-aligned programmes, the control set should map to the management system and the operational controls described in ISO/IEC 27002:2022 Information Security Controls.
Practically, teams should connect these components:
- Risk assessments that determine which controls matter most and how often they are reviewed.
- Evidence pipelines that pull from real systems, such as IAM logs, ticketing workflows, EDR, SIEM, and change management.
- Control testing that validates operation over time, not just existence at a single point in time.
- Management review that forces decisions on residual risk, remediation priority, and resource allocation.
- Corrective action tracking that shows whether issues are actually closed or simply deferred.
This matters because SOC 2 and ISO 27001 both depend on repeatability. A control that can only be proven manually at audit time is usually a sign that operational discipline is weak. Current guidance across the industry also points to continuous monitoring, but there is no universal standard for how much automation is enough. The right balance depends on scope, risk, and system maturity.
Security teams also need to distinguish between artefacts and outcomes. A policy document is not the control; the review cycle, approval path, and enforcement evidence are the control in practice. Where identity, privileged access, or non-human identities are in scope, this becomes especially important because stale access reviews and unclear ownership often create hidden compliance debt. These controls tend to break down when evidence is scattered across too many teams and no single system records the control lifecycle end to end.
Common Variations and Edge Cases
Tighter compliance processes often increase operational overhead, requiring organisations to balance audit confidence against speed of change. That tradeoff becomes more visible in fast-moving environments such as SaaS engineering, M&A integration, regulated outsourcing, and multi-entity corporate groups.
One common edge case is inherited scope. A business may certify one product line while adjacent services, shared infrastructure, or supporting operations drift outside the control boundary. Another is rapid tooling change: if IAM, cloud platforms, or logging pipelines are replaced without updating the control model, the organisation may still “look compliant” while the operational evidence no longer matches reality.
For cloud-heavy and globally distributed teams, the real issue is usually not missing documentation but inconsistent execution. That is why current guidance suggests using control owners, scheduled reviews, and measurable remediation workflows rather than relying on annual certification prep. Where non-human identities, service accounts, or automated agents are used, the governance model should explicitly define who approves secrets rotation, privilege changes, and exception handling. This is where compliance becomes an identity governance problem as much as a security one.
External threat context also matters. Frameworks and questionnaires can become stale if they ignore the current attacker landscape, which is why practitioners should anchor risk discussion in sources such as the ENISA Threat Landscape. The practical takeaway is simple: if the control system cannot absorb change without a scramble before the audit, it is paperwork, not an operating model.
